Q: When should I use Phillips, Slotted, or Torx bits from the set?
A: Phillips bits are best for cross-head screws, Slotted bits for single-slot screws, and Torx bits for six-point star screws. Choose the appropriate bit type based on the screw head required by your project for secure and efficient fastening.

Q: How does the magnetic tip enhance screwdriving performance?
A: The magnetic tip securely holds screws on the bit, reducing the chance of dropping or losing small screws during fastening or removal. This feature is especially useful for electronics and precision work.
